Want To Lift My Spirits!

Dear Editor,

The economic outlook is very gloomy these days and it has sent my moods spiraling down as well. I'm looking for watering holes where I can drown my sorrows so please show me the way. Thanks!?

 

Narendra

 

Dear Narendra,

 

You are not the only one in this situation. Head down to Lan Kwai Fong and you will find a lot of alternatives that is sure to perk you up. Located at the busy corner is Marlin, an open-spaced Martini bar, which is a perfect spot for conversations with friends or enjoy its range of Martinis that will leave you a little shaken.

But if you wish to get stirred, Schnurrbart and its masterfully brewed beers would be an excellent pick for you. Indulge in some German dice or card games like knobeln and challenge yourself to a round of shots with your group.

Or catch some action at Bulldog's Bar and Grill in Tsim Sha Tsui East with some sports on the plasma screens and projector systems for major sporting events. If that is not enough to get your mind off things, perhaps the resident live band might just do the trick.

Wherever it may be, let's do hope the economy picks up soon!
